Ellie Levenson is a British author, journalist, and feminist commentator known for her accessible approach to contemporary social issues. She wrote "Room 706", "The Noughtie Girl's Guide to Feminism", and "50 Campaigns to Shout About", works that explore feminism, activism, and social change for modern audiences. Levenson's writing combines sharp analysis with practical insights, making complex topics engaging and relevant to younger readers. As a journalist, she has contributed to numerous publications, discussing politics, education, and women's rights. Her work reflects a commitment to inspiring civic engagement and empowering readers to understand and participate in the campaigns that shape society.
